Transaction 99e21d322db92885278f6121eed3199327b9145acf527fd7e5a3d484fc138025
1 Input
1 Output
-
99e21d322db92885278f6121eed3199327b9145acf527fd7e5a3d484fc138025:0
- value
- 26870
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7dcb995de542ded26a312442c44d0da3c2f29aae O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CU9NHudQqtfn5G1cz8UB5kZMHDLeZRZ9w